The NSI Geostat Project: Questions • How can the EFGS act as an efficient discussion partner for the Geostat 2 project? • How can we contribute to the discussion of future iterations of the Geostat project in view of the next 2020 round of European Censuses? • Other Questions? The EFGS 2014 Krakow Conference

The EFGS GGIM Project: Questions (Regarding the integration of geography and statistics) • Should the EFGS present its concept / draft design for a GGIM for discussion within the framework of UN GGIM Europe? • Can we assume that the ELF project is intended as the NMA’s proposal for a GGIM concept for Europe? Is it the NMA proposal for discussion. • Should the EFGS participate directly in the planned GGIM work packages? (WP B on data integration?) • Should the EFGS strive to become a professional forum for discussions related to the development of a GGIM in Europe? • Other Questions? The EFGS 2014 Krakow Conference
